Why is my face uneven on camera?
Paskhover and colleagues explain in JAMA Facial Plastic Surgery that the distortion happens in selfies because the face is such a short distance from the camera lens. In a recent study, they calculated distortion of facial features at different camera distances and angles.Do people see my face inverted?

In other words, the camera version is like an unfamiliar portrait of ourselves that we neither recognize nor care to.Why does my nose look crooked in pictures but not in the mirror?
When a camera lens is very close to your face, your nose is nearer to the camera relative to the rest of your face, and will therefore look larger. But when you step away from the camera, the relative distance between your nose and the rest of the face flattens — making your nose appear more proportionate.Do pictures show how you really look?

Why do I look different in front and back camera?
The front camera is a more wide angle camera than the back. A wide angle lens enlarges the foreground and diminishes the background. That's why people's noses look comically large with a shorter focal length lens (wide angle).Is my mirror accurate?
